Vol. 3 No. 47 ……. Cover: The body of our late President and Commander in Chief is borne along Washington’s Constitution Avenue toward the White House. His flag-draped coffin is carried on a caisson drawn by six white horses. The picture is by YANK photographer Sgt. John Frano. ……. The Life of Truman and the Death of Roosevelt ……. Articles Inside:

Harry S. Truman – The new President knows about a veteran’s post-war problems. He had plenty of them when he came home from France in 1919.

Roosevelt’s Funeral – How the Nation took the news of a President’s death and how the word came to GIs overseas. ( 8 Pages ) By Pfc. Debs Myers

GI Radio Station : It’s a New Weapon of War – From Luxembourg, GIs of the Army’s Psychological Warfare Branch broadcast programs that help crack Nazi home-front morale. By Sgt. Bill Davidson

Jap Hunt on Saipan – Fighting in the Pacific often goes on long after an island has been “secured.” Japs still hide out in the hills of Saipan, living off the country, and U.S. Infantry patrols still ferret them out of their holes. By Pfc. Justin Gray
